The baby name Bryaunna is a Female name , 3 syllables long and is pronounced /braɪˈɔːnə/ (BRY-AW-nə); alternative /briˈænə/ (bree-AN-uh).
Bryaunna is English in Origin.
Bryaunna is a modern American elaboration of Bryanna/Brianna, the feminine of Brian. Brian comes from Old Irish Brian, likely rooted in Celtic brig-, meaning "high, exalted, noble," and by extension "strong" or "virtuous." The Bry- opening plus the flowing -aunna ending create a contemporary, lyrical form that preserves the core sense of nobility. Often pronounced bree-AH-nuh or bry-AW-nuh in American usage.
Briana appears in Edmund Spenser's The Faerie Queene (1590), and Brianna/Breanna and their respellings rose sharply in late-20th-century English-speaking usage; Bryaunna surfaces in U.S. records of that period as a creative, phonetic variant. Related forms include Brianna, Bryanna, Breanna, Bryana, Bryonna, Brionna, Breonna, Bryauna, and Bryona. Possible nicknames are Bry, Bree, Rya, and Anna. Bryaunna thus blends modern styling with an ancient Celtic heritage.
